Pelvic Floor Reconstruction
Pelvic floor reconstruction, a sophisticated and highly individualized surgical procedure, is often necessary to restore normal anatomy and function to the pelvic floor muscles and surrounding tissues.
This procedure is commonly required to address pelvic organ prolapse, a condition where one or more pelvic organs, such as the bladder, uterus, or rectum, drop from their normal position and bulge into the vagina.
Pelvic floor reconstruction aims to repair and strengthen the pelvic floor muscles, ligaments, and connective tissue to restore normal function and alleviate symptoms such as incontinence, constipation, and pelvic pain.
In some cases, vaginal rejuvenation may be performed in conjunction with pelvic floor reconstruction to improve vaginal tone, elasticity, and sensation.

Contraception and Family Planning
Many women of reproductive age require guidance on effective contraception and family planning strategies to manage their reproductive health and achieve their personal goals.
Effective contraception methods include hormonal methods, intrauterine devices, condoms, and permanent sterilization.
Hormonal methods, such as the pill, patch, and ring, contain estrogen and progesterone to prevent ovulation.
Intrauterine devices, like the copper IUD and hormonal IUD, are inserted into the uterus to prevent fertilization.
Condoms, both male and female, provide a physical barrier to prevent sperm from reaching the egg.
Permanent sterilization, such as vasectomy and tubal ligation, is a surgical procedure to permanently prevent pregnancy.
Family planning strategies involve education on fertility awareness, lactational amenorrhea, and emergency contraception.
Fertility awareness involves tracking basal body temperature, cervical mucus, and menstrual cycles to determine ovulation.
Lactational amenorrhea is a temporary method of contraception that relies on breastfeeding to suppress ovulation.
Emergency contraception, such as the morning-after pill, is used to prevent pregnancy after unprotected sex.
